Product Review: TRESemmé Beauty-Full Volume Pre-Wash Conditioner & Beauty-Full Volume Shampoo

tresemme beauty full volume prewash conditioner and beauty full volume shampooWhen I received complimentary samples of TRESemmé Beauty-Full Volume Pre-Wash Conditioner and Beauty-Full Volume Shampoo from Influenster.com, I was super excited to try the products out. I waited until the weekend so I could take time with doing my hair to see how it really worked. The catch of using this particular shampoo and conditioner is that you have to "reverse your routine" by using the conditioner first and the shampoo last. To give the products a fair test, I even went out and bought full size bottles of the TRESemmé Beauty-Full Volume Pre-Wash Conditioner and Beauty-Full Volume Shampoo after I used the sample packages. There were some definite benefits and some definite downfalls for me.

One of the benefits of using the conditioner first was that it did make my hair feel very soft after I washed it out. It even seemed to help with my split ends. Since I don't wear product in my hair very often (gel, mousse, or hairspray), my hair tends to get extremely frizzy. By using the conditioner first, it helped cut down on the frizziness in my hair, even when it was extremely humid outside.

As far as the downfalls go, the biggest one for me was that by shampooing my hair last instead of first, was that it caused my super fine hair to get extremely tangled. Being tender headed, it hurt to comb and brush the tangles out so that I could blow dry my hair. The other downfall was that even though it was supposed to give my hair some volume, it didn't give it as much volume as their normal volume shampoo and conditioner.

Overall, I think the TRESemmé Beauty-Full Volume Pre-Wash Conditioner and Beauty-Full Volume Shampoo is a really good product. It just wasn't for me. I love TRESemmé products and still buy some of their other shampoos and conditioners.
